The Woolverton Inn
Perched high above the Delaware River, surrounded by 300 acres of rolling farmland and forest, The Woolverton Inn provides the seclusion of a grand country estate, yet the countless activities of New Hope and Lambertville are just five minutes away. Enjoy the glorious setting and relaxed elegance of this 1792 stone manor, while feeling as comfortable as you would at your own home in the country. All guest rooms are unique and thoughtfully decorated; many feature bucolic views, fireplaces, whirlpool tubs for two, showers for two, private outdoor sitting areas, stocked refrigerators, and Bose CD Wave radios.
